Just got mine today as well. First thing I did was update the firmware.

Have only tried it out wi the FA 50mm 1.4 so far.

Compared to my K10d:
Auto white balance is so much better I can barely believe it. I always had to select specific white balance with the K10d. K-01 is just about perfect on auto.
Focus peaking is going to be reall useful.
DOF is really easy to see.
High ISO is way way way better.

The image quality is awesome.
Video is really sweet.

Haven't messed around with a lot of the settings yet, but I am really liking the camera so far.

The only negative I have really found is the fact that it take longer to take multiple pics. With the K10d, I could just click away at the shutter. Even with auto review off on the K-01, it still takes about .5 seconds between single shots, maybe a little less.

Probably because they used a zoom lense with the original firmware. I am betting that focus was not spot on.

edit: I am not impressed at all that they used a zoom in a review. Not a good idea if you actually show what a camera is capable of. /edit

AF with the 1.01 fimware is much faster and more accurate.
